The group I was with had mixed reactions; I enjoyed it more than most. Some things worked better for me...and some things did not (too much with the dog licking faces!). I found some of the music to be quite nice...especially when sung by the four leads. I loved the ending and did feel quite emotionally connected..as did most people sitting near me judging by the sniffling!
Perhaps for me the experience of going to a regional theater and seeing Broadway actors in a new work was what most exciting about the evening. Looking forward to seeing it again in late September.
